+# Introduction
+
+[CoreMark's](https://www.eembc.org/coremark) primary goals are simplicity and providing a method for testing only a processor's core features.
+
+**Source**: https://github.com/eembc/coremark
+
+# Building
+
+Please build iwasm and wamrc, refer to:
+- [Build iwasm on Linux](../../../doc/build_wamr.md#linux), or [Build iwasm on MacOS](../../../doc/build_wamr.md#macos)
+- [Build wamrc AOT compiler](../../../README.md#build-wamrc-aot-compiler)
+
+And install WASI SDK, please download the [wasi-sdk release](https://github.com/CraneStation/wasi-sdk/releases) and extract the archive to default path `/opt/wasi-sdk`.
+
+And then run `./build.sh` to build the source code, file `coremark.exe`, `coremark.wasm` and `coremark.aot` will be generated.
+
+# Running
+
+Run `./run.sh` to test the benchmark, the native mode, iwasm aot mode and iwasm interpreter mode will be tested respectively.

+# Introduction
+
+[JetStream 2](https://browserbench.org/JetStream) is a JavaScript and WebAssembly benchmark suite focused on the most advanced web applications. It rewards browsers that start up quickly, execute code quickly, and run smoothly.
+
+**Source**: https://browserbench.org/JetStream/in-depth.html
+
+# Building
+
+Please build iwasm and wamrc, refer to:
+- [Build iwasm on Linux](../../../doc/build_wamr.md#linux), or [Build iwasm on MacOS](../../../doc/build_wamr.md#macos)
+- [Build wamrc AOT compiler](../../../README.md#build-wamrc-aot-compiler)
+
+And install emsdk, refer to [the guide](https://emscripten.org/docs/getting_started/downloads.html). Don't forget to activate
+ emsdk and set up environment variables. For example, use instructions below to install it under /opt and activate it:
+``` bash
+$ cd /opt
+$ git clone https://github.com/emscripten-core/emsdk.git
+$ cd emsdk
+$ git pull
+$ ./emsdk install latest
+$ ./emsdk activate latest
+$ echo "source /opt/emsdk/emsdk_env.sh" >> "${HOME}"/.bashrc
+```
+
+And then run `./build.sh` to build the source code, the folder `out` will be created and files will be generated under it.
+
+# Running
+
+Run `./run_aot.sh` to test the benchmark, the native mode and iwasm aot mode will be tested for each workload, and the file `report.txt` will be generated.

+# Introduction
+
+[libsodium](https://github.com/jedisct1/libsodium) is a new, easy-to-use software library for encryption, decryption, signatures, password hashing and more.
+
+**Source**: https://github.com/jedisct1/libsodium
+
+# Building
+
+Please build iwasm and wamrc, refer to:
+- [Build iwasm on Linux](../../../doc/build_wamr.md#linux), or [Build iwasm on MacOS](../../../doc/build_wamr.md#macos)
+- [Build wamrc AOT compiler](../../../README.md#build-wamrc-aot-compiler)
+
+And install [zig toolchain](https://ziglang.org/learn/getting-started), refer to [Install Zig from a Package Manager](https://github.com/ziglang/zig/wiki/Install-Zig-from-a-Package-Manager) for how to install it.
+
+And then run `./build.sh` to build the source code, the libsodium source code will be cloned, and test benchmarks of native version, wasm files and AOT files will be generated under `libsodium/zig-out/bin`.
+
+# Running
+
+Run `./run_aot.sh` to test the benchmark, the native mode and iwasm aot mode will be tested respectively.
+
+# Others
+
+Refer to [Performance of WebAssembly runtimes in 2023](https://00f.net/2023/01/04/webassembly-benchmark-2023) for more about the performance comparison of wasm runtimes on running the libsodium benchmarks.

+# Introduction
+
+[PolyBench](https://github.com/MatthiasJReisinger/PolyBenchC-4.2.1) is a benchmark suite of 30 numerical computations with static control flow, extracted from operations in various application domains (linear algebra computations, image processing, physics simulation, dynamic programming, statistics, etc.).
+
+**Source**: https://github.com/MatthiasJReisinger/PolyBenchC-4.2.1
+
+# Building
+
+Please build iwasm and wamrc, refer to:
+- [Build iwasm on Linux](../../../doc/build_wamr.md#linux), or [Build iwasm on MacOS](../../../doc/build_wamr.md#macos)
+- [Build wamrc AOT compiler](../../../README.md#build-wamrc-aot-compiler)
+
+And install WASI SDK, please download the [wasi-sdk release](https://github.com/CraneStation/wasi-sdk/releases) and extract the archive to default path `/opt/wasi-sdk`.
+
+And then run `./build.sh` to build the source code, the folder `out` will be created and files will be generated under it.
+
+# Running
+
+Run `./run_aot.sh` to test the benchmark, the native mode and iwasm aot mode will be tested for each workload, and the file `report.txt` will be generated.
+
+Run `./run_interp.sh` to test the benchmark, the native mode and iwasm interpreter mode will be tested for each workload, and the file `report.txt` will be generated.
